Job Details
  • Job : 5843941
  • Final date to receive applications: Jul 31, 2026 11:59 PM (Mountain Standard Time)
  • Posted: Jul 21, 2026 6:00 AM (UTC)
  • Starting Date: Immediately
  • Employment Type: Full-time
  • Salary: $55,886.00 per year
  • Benefits: Sick leave, holidays, matched retirement through the Arizona State Retirement System, health, and life insurance
  • Performance Pay: Available annually
  • New Hire

    Experience:

    $500 for each full‑time year of certified teaching or verified like experience
  • New Hire

    Education:

    $65/hour of graduate‑level credits: BA +45 hours max, MA +60 hours max; $1,000 for advanced degrees
  • Job Categories: Classroom Teacher >
    Career and Technical Education
Job Summary

The classroom teacher will guide students toward the fulfillment of their potential by translating district curriculum standards and objectives into meaningful learning experiences through classroom instruction and special area assignments. The teacher is responsible for maintaining a positive educational environment and creating programs that meet the intellectual and emotional needs of all students.

Must submit an online application requiring Arizona certification, valid IVP Arizona fingerprint clearance card, evidence of highly qualified status, three letters of recommendation, and transcript of credits.
